Output 376f7b628c4f5e5c7cff42d4d289129a14b38e02474af646201a9bfe445de2a6:0

value
344034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bd74dba44f18f2f1d7d94b2dc9b662d4307be90 OP_EQUAL
address
3A4dLZLWhCrzqHLsYTxyLJGDdB5bBV9DsF
transaction
376f7b628c4f5e5c7cff42d4d289129a14b38e02474af646201a9bfe445de2a6
spent
true